Analysis
Latvia recorded 188.22 million for environmental protection in 2021.
That represents a change of up 12.8% on the previous year and up 35.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, environmental protection in Latvia peaked at 201.45 million in 2008 and was at its lowest, 12.04 million, in 1995.
Latvia ranks 87th of 113 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 15.13 million | 12.04 million | 18.47 million | 5 |
| 2000s | 78.13 million | 20.51 million | 201.45 million | 10 |
| 2010s | 145.21 million | 53.53 million | 177.17 million | 10 |
| 2020s | 177.57 million | 166.93 million | 188.22 million | 2 |

About this data
This dataset captures government spending on environmental protection efforts such as pollution abatement, biodiversity conservation, and waste management. These expenditures are classified according to the COFOG framework (Classification of the Functions of Government).
